    Couch named Flint Hills Regional Council Executive Director

    0
    By Bernie Fancella on January 27, 2024 Local News, Pottawatomie County, Riley County
    Michael (Mike) Couch
    Mike Couch (courtesy photo)

    The Flint Hills Regional Council has announced a new Executive Director.

    Michael (Mike) Couch has been named the Director of the organization. Couch had previously been a Superintendant for USD 364, 109, and 474, as well as teacher and principal.

    He has attained a Masters Degree in School Administration, and a Bachelors Degree in Eduction.

    Couch says, “I am eager to be a part of a team that works to accomplish the Flint Hills Regional Council’s mission to provide servies of mutual benefit to the region.”

    The Flint Hills Regional Council is a voluntary service association of local Kansas governments from Geary, Morris, Pottawatomie, Clay, and Waubansee counties.
